My Buying Guides on Transformers Hot Rod Toy

Why I Considered a Transformers Hot Rod Toy

When I started looking for a Transformers Hot Rod toy, I wanted something that felt true to the character while still being fun to handle. For me, Hot Rod stands out because of his bold design, fast look, and nostalgic value. I found that the right toy should capture both the robot mode and the vehicle mode well, without making the transformation too frustrating.

What I Looked for in Build Quality

One of the first things I checked was the build quality. I prefer a toy that feels sturdy in my hands and can handle repeated transformation. In my experience, good joints, solid plastic, and tight connections make a huge difference. I also pay attention to paint details because they add to the overall look and make the figure feel more complete.

Size and Display Value

I always think about where I want to keep the toy. Some Transformers Hot Rod figures are better for display, while others are better for play. I usually look for a size that fits well on my shelf but still has enough detail to stand out. If I want a premium display piece, I choose one with sharper sculpting and more accurate proportions.

Transformation Difficulty

For me, the transformation process is a big part of the fun. I like a Hot Rod toy that is challenging enough to feel rewarding but not so complicated that it becomes annoying. If I am buying for a younger collector or casual fan, I would choose a simpler version. If I want a more advanced experience, I look for a figure with a more intricate transformation.

Articulation and Poseability

I enjoy posing my figures, so articulation matters a lot to me. A good Transformers Hot Rod toy should have flexible arms, legs, and head movement. I also look for strong balance so I can place the figure in dynamic action poses without it falling over easily. The more poseable it is, the more value I feel I get from the toy.

Accuracy to the Character

I always compare the toy to how I remember Hot Rod from the series or movie. A great figure should reflect his energetic personality and iconic look. I pay attention to the head sculpt, chest design, and vehicle mode because these details make the toy feel more authentic. If I am buying for nostalgia, accuracy becomes even more important to me.

Price and Value for Money

When I shop, I try to balance quality with price. Some Transformers Hot Rod toys are affordable and still offer a lot of fun, while others are more expensive because of collector-level detail. I usually ask myself whether the figure gives me enough in terms of design, durability, and transformation to justify the cost. For me, the best purchase is the one that feels worth every dollar.
